Horror master Guillermo del Toro takes over Netflix for four nights this month with his terrifying Cabinet of Curiosities.

Guillermo del Toro’s Cabinet of Curiosities is an anthology that pushes the boundaries of horror with eight new tales. It brings together a group of amazing horror directors including Panos Cosmatos (Mandy) and Jennifer Kent (The Babadook). Guillermo del Toro describes the series:

“With ‘Cabinet of Curiosities,’ we set out to showcase the realities existing outside of our normal world: the anomalies and curiosities. We hand-picked and curated a group of stories and storytellers to deliver these tales. They come from outer space, supernatural lore, [and] simply within our minds. Each of these eight tales is a fantastical peek inside the cabinet of delights existing underneath the reality we live in.”

Cabinet of Curiosities Details

The large cast includes Sofia Boutella, Crispin Glover, Kate Micucci, Ben Barnes, Peter Weller, Rupert Grint, F. Murray Abraham, and Eric André. Each episode has a different director:

  • “Lot 36” – Guillermo Navarro
  • “Graveyard Rats” – Vincenzo Natali
  • “The Outside” – Ana Lily Amirpour
  • “The Autopsy” – David Prior
  • “Pickman’s Model” – Keith Thomas
  • “Dreams in the Witch House” – Catherine Hardwicke
  • “The Murmuring” – Jennifer Kent
  • “The Viewing” – Panos Cosmatos

Guillermo del Toro’s Cabinet of Curiosities streams on Netflix October 25th-28th.
